No Idling In NYC-Public Being Paid to Report Charter Buses and Other Commercial Vehicles
New York City is now paying 25% of imposed fines on commercial vehicles to people that record and report them idling for 3 minutes or more, or 1 minute in a school zone (private or public). This includes time spent dropping off or picking up your group. Fines range from $350 to $2000. That means…
